In the loop : Highly strained five‐membered metallacycles, until very recently uncharted territory, are currently receiving much attention in organometallic chemistry. Recent publications are discussed in which the theoretically predicted 1‐metallacyclopenta‐2,3‐dienes A are attained, filling the gap between 1‐metallacyclopent‐3‐enes B and 1‐metallacyclopenta‐2,3,4‐trienes C .
